Equilibrium of forces — practice question

The diagram depicts a ball of weight $W$ suspended in equilibrium by a string. The string makes an angle $\theta$ with the vertical. The tension in the string is $T$. A horizontal force $P$ from a metal rod keeps the ball away from the wall. What is the relationship between the magnitudes of $T$, $P$ and $W$?

  • A$P = T \cos \theta$ and $W = T \sin \theta$
  • B$T = P + W$
  • C$T^2 = P^2 + W^2$
  • D$W = P \tan \theta$ and $W = T \cos \theta$
